Drug Uses
Dapsone is used for treatment of leprosy. It may be used in combination with other medications. It is also used to treat dermatitis herpetiformis (extremely itchy groups of skin lesions, ordinaryly occurring on the elbows, knees, and scalp). It can also be used for other conditions as determined by your doctor.
How Taken
Use Dapsone as ordered by your physician. Take Dapsone on an empty stomach. If stomach upset occurs, you can take it with food to reduce stomach irritation. If you also take didanosine, do not take it within two hours before or after using Dapsone. To clear up your infection absolutely, use Dapsone for the full course of curing. Keep taking it even if you feel better in several days. This drug works best if it is taken at the same time daily.
More Information
Dapsone can cause blurred vision. Take Dapsone with caution. Do not drive or perform other possibly unsafe tasks until you know how you respond to this pill. If your symptoms do not improve or if they worsen, visit your doctor. This medicine should be used only by the patient for whom it has been prescribed. Do not take less or more or take it more often than directed by your doctor.
